Hello everyone I have been lurking the forum for a few years but now Im in need of some help.
Recently the car has been making a single clunk when setting off, similar to a stuck brake pad but that is not the case. The last couple of days I am getting a loud clunk from the rear when I apply power. This mainly happens at low speed in second, as the car jerks under load there is a very defined clunking noise. It also happens when moving forward from a backward roll. (Feels almost like backlash on gears)
I have tightened the axle nut and checked under the car for anything loose. Car drives and sounds fine apart from this
If anyone has any idea what it could be that would be very helpful.

If you've done the approved wheel re-torquing method (have a search - involves high torque setting, and then 45° Turn more) then maybe check your drop links, if they are loose or excessively worn they can make a noise.
